I’m thinking my favorite “go to” is Insightful Meadows.
And my favorite “go to” technique for this kit?
Generation Stamping. 
Step 1: mask off any areas you want to leave white using a scrap of paper. This will allow you to add a sentiment later.

Step 2: Sponge on some ink around the edges

Step 3: Ink up your stamp. I like using markers to ink my flowers so I can use more than one color ink.
Unity: Insightful Meadows

Step 4: Mist the colored image with some water. The more water you add, the more water color the effect.
Step 5: Stamp your image. This is the first generation. 
Step 6: Without re-inking, stamp the image again. This is  the second generation. It will be lighter than the first one.
Continue stamping, without re-inking, as many times as you want. 

Step 7: Remove your mask… If you are good at lining up stamps by eye, go for it. I, inevitably, end up with a crooked sentiment… I use a stamp positioner.
Step 8: stamp your sentiment.
Unity: You are simply Wonderful
Step 9: Finish card as desired. 
This can be kept as simple as one layer, or it can be the building block of many layers… 
I love the depth that is created simply by stamping!
